Output 99643aa695910ae9ba2f42282c8b191b17ccf669008d2f1e8a38223d31ba6d6c:1

value
38020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b5eec57a44b7461442b1fdad1ac064a1c75c29 OP_EQUAL
address
3FXBuR52WcXXLJepjdBHF2X4a5qfqpHcRE
transaction
99643aa695910ae9ba2f42282c8b191b17ccf669008d2f1e8a38223d31ba6d6c
confirmations
318715
spent
true